... is currently seeking a Help Desk Technician Job Title: Help Desk Technician Duration: 12+ months ... : Work with a team of Desktop Support technicians in one of the ...
15 days ago
... Service Technology team, you'll help ensure the quality and reliability ... Java-based web services that support critical business functions. You'll ...
23 days ago